today, I'm bigger than the average bear, next year, I hope to be a shadow of my former self.

It has been a year since surgery, I am down 183 pounds, with about another 150 to go.

I have been able to RE-ENJOY my hobbies again. I like to shoot firearms and I am an Amateur Radio operator. Last year, I would never have been able to walk the distance from the target to the firing line... my aim has improved since I now place the target further and further away. I am now able to do work on my own antenna systems in Ham Radio, I can now enjoy the social events such as the HUGE Dayton Hamvention.

3 years ago I was denied. After reading about recent lawsuits, I decided to try again. Humanna Louisville kept telling me that they never received my doctors fax's and after about 3 months of weekly then daily phone calls, they finally got the fax's and then the surgery was approved. It took a real loud squeaky wheel to finally get thru the layers of B.S. and out right arragance to get to talk to the people that make the decisions. I even got the phone numbers that they are never to give to the insured. Moral to the story, demand your rights. Do not let them bully you. You are paying them for the service and you should get what you pay for. UPDATE 02Jan2K1; I am now with Anthem Senior Advantage. Humana is a fraud. As a result, I need t find a new doctor.
